From cc9f16aa882eb22cb2128c5eb8237fd453ab2988 Mon Sep 17 00:00:00 2001 From: Yao Qi Date: Wed, 29 Jul 2015 12:43:10 +0100 Subject: PR record/18691: Fix fails in solib-precsave.exp We see the following regressions in testing on x86_64-linux, reverse-step^M Cannot access memory at address 0x2aaaaaed26c0^M (gdb) FAIL: gdb.reverse/solib-precsave.exp: reverse-step into solib function one when GDB reverse step into a function, GDB wants to skip prologue so it requests TARGET_OBJECT_CODE_MEMORY to read some code memory in memory_xfer_partial_1. However in dcache_read_memory_partial, the object becomes TARGET_OBJECT_MEMORY return ops->to_xfer_partial (ops, TARGET_OBJECT_MEMORY, NULL, myaddr, NULL, memaddr, len, xfered_len); in reverse debugging, ops->to_xfer_partial is record_full_core_xfer_partial and it will return TARGET_XFER_E_IO because it can't find any records. The test fails. At this moment, the delegate relationship is like dcache -> record-core -> core -> exec and we want to GDB read memory across targets, which means if the requested memory isn't found in record-core, GDB can read memory from core, and exec even further if needed.
